The client asks the nurse how a woman can recognize when she is ovulating. Which should be the nurse's response?
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: A. At the time of ovulation, the mucus produced by the cervix becomes more abundant and stretchy. It looks and feels like egg whites. The ability of the mucus to be stretched indicates the time of maximum fertility. B. At the time of ovulation, the basal body temperature drops slightly and then, under the influence of progesterone, increases and stays elevated until 2 to 4 days before menstruation starts. C. Home measurement of luteinizing hormone (LH) is possible with dipstick urine tests. A positive test (not negative) for LH indicates ovulation. LH causes the egg to be released from the ovary. D. At the time of ovulation, most females note an increase (not decrease) in libido.
